没看懂这个程序,可以帮我解读一下吗,谢谢啦,我会积极采纳正确答案
2条回答 默认 最新
- wanghui0380 2022-11-24 17:59关注
你治好了我的颈椎病
这代码是求,一个数的高16位和低8位
图是歪的,我也懒得分析了,随便找个文章你看看
1.字节操作c语言 字节操作,C语言位操作_我的小多的博客-CSDN博客 C语言提供6个按位操作<< 左移 右端补零,操作的对象是 任意 int char 这里任意是指有无符号的意思。>> 右移 无符号数或者是正数不用考虑是左端补0, 负数看实现【一些实现补0,一些保留符号位,这种比较科学吧】~ 按位取反 【一元运算符】& 按位与^ 按位异或| 按位或为了保证可移植性,寄存器当然用unsing... https://blog.csdn.net/weixin_34668160/article/details/117044935
2.高8位和低8位---东西都一样,不过通常来说高8位,低8位的文章比较多,你看这种文章能看明白,那么这个高16位也一样能明白C语言取int型中取高8位和低8位的用法_weixin_42916705的博客-CSDN博客_c语言取高八位低八位 (1)强制类型转换得低8位,右移+强制类型转换得高8位void main(void) { unsigned int y=0x1314;unsigned char yh=0,yl=0; yl=y;//强制类型转换得低8位yh=y>>8;//右移并强制类型转换得高8位}结果yh=0x14;yl=0x13;(2)除256(0x100)+取余数得低8位,除256(0x... https://blog.csdn.net/weixin_42916705/article/details/102677038本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报
悬赏问题
- ¥15 BP神经网络控制倒立摆
- ¥20 要这个数学建模编程的代码 并且能完整允许出来结果 完整的过程和数据的结果
- ¥15 html5+css和javascript有人可以帮吗?图片要怎么插入代码里面啊
- ¥30 Unity接入微信SDK 无法开启摄像头
- ¥20 有偿 写代码 要用特定的软件anaconda 里的jvpyter 用python3写
- ¥20 cad图纸,chx-3六轴码垛机器人
- ¥15 移动摄像头专网需要解vlan
- ¥20 access多表提取相同字段数据并合并
- ¥20 基于MSP430f5529的MPU6050驱动,求出欧拉角
- ¥20 Java-Oj-桌布的计算